Which description best fits African Americans´ experience as Loyalists?

a. They were singled out by Patriots for harsh treatment throughout the war and massacred afterward.
b. They hoped to earn their freedom by serving the British, but many were returned to slavery after the war in America and the West Indies.
c. The British treated them so poorly that many switched sides and were rewarded for their patriotic service.
d. Nearly all won their freedom and relocated in large numbers to Britain.
e. Their fearless service inspired Britain quickly to end the slave trade.


b
